Lesson 2: Consent Is Non-Negotiable

In today's dating world, the importance of consent cannot be overstated. Consent is crucial in any sexual encounter, and it's something that should never be taken for granted. Whether you're in a committed relationship or engaging in casual sex, it's essential to always seek and respect consent from your partner.

Consent should be enthusiastic, ongoing, and freely given by all parties involved. It's important to remember that consent can be revoked at any time, and it's essential to respect your partner's boundaries and comfort levels. Additionally, understanding the concept of affirmative consent and actively seeking verbal or non-verbal cues can help ensure that all sexual encounters are consensual and enjoyable for everyone involved.

Lesson 3: Embrace Sexual Exploration and Education

Sex is a natural and healthy part of human life, and there is always something new to learn and explore. Whether you're a seasoned dater or just starting out, embracing sexual exploration and education can lead to a more fulfilling and enjoyable sex life.

Exploring your own body and understanding your own desires and boundaries is an important part of sexual exploration. Additionally, being open to trying new things and experimenting with different sexual activities can help keep things exciting and fresh in the bedroom. Whether it's trying new positions, incorporating sex toys, or exploring different kinks and fantasies, being open to sexual exploration can lead to a more satisfying and fulfilling sex life.

In addition to sexual exploration, it's also important to continue educating yourself about sex and sexuality. Whether it's reading books, listening to podcasts, or seeking out reputable online resources, staying informed about sexual health, pleasure, and consent can help you navigate the world of dating and relationships with confidence and knowledge.
